Industrial Market Czech Republic Q3 2024
11. 11. 2024
Knight Frank Czech Republic presents regular logistics and industrial market update on the Czech real estate market for the thirtd quarter of 2024.
Summary of current data:
In Q3 2024, the total lettable modern warehouse and industrial area reached 12.4 million sq. m. New supply reached 186.900 sq. m.
The vacancy rate increased again to 4.5%.
The current rental range for warehouse and industrial premises was at the level of €4.5 - 7.5 sq. m./month
Gross take-up reached 335.300 sq. m. 39% of which were renegotiations.
